About The Role

We have a rare and exciting opportunity for a highly experienced, caring, compassionate and professionally talented Service Leader to join our established and expanding management team in Glasgow.

As Service Leader you will lead and manage a team of 32 frontline colleagues working across multiple sites to make a real difference to the lives of the 8 people we support, enabling them to live independently in their own home and access their local community. You will lead and manage services for adults of varying ages with profound learning disabilities and mental health concerns. Some of them will be non-verbal, registered blind and have behaviours that can challenge. You will support the team to meet the clinical needs of the people supported, including epilepsy management, PEG feeding and moving and positioning if they are non-ambulant. The successful individual will be responsible for designing and implementing new models of care, bringing innovation and creativity to the lives of the people we support.

The Service Leader will report to the Regional Manager and will be responsible for the daily management of the services and their staff teams. They will be responsible for ensuring staff teams are suitably trained, well supported and supervised, having the tools to carry out their role to the best of their ability. They will also be responsible and accountable for the management of the services, ensuring that all aspects of support and service delivery are focused on meeting the needs and preferences of the people we support. This includes having involvement in the creation and auditing of care and support plans, risk assessments and other safe systems of work.

The successful candidate must have a minimum of 5 years of experience managing a large scale, complex independent living service. They must also have experience with Positive Behavioural Support (PBS). A nursing or clinical background would be highly advantageous.

A current UK driving license is essential for this role.

About You

The successful candidate will have effective communication, leadership, coaching and mentoring skills. They will be responsible for working with both internal and external partners including other healthcare professionals and family members. He or she will also be committed to person-centred planning, supporting positive risk taking, positive behaviour support (PBS) and best practice for individual reviews.

The successful candidate will be required to register with the SSSC if they are not already registered or hold an appropriate registration. They will also be required to have, or undertake, a SVQ 4 or equivalent qualification to meet the conditions of their registration.
